WebThe CDC defines flu symptoms to include fever (temperature of 100.3 degrees F [38 degrees C] or greater, or signs of fever such as chills, sweats, flushing, skin feeling hot) with cough and/or sore throat. WebYou may feel sweaty, clammy or have the chills. You may also get a headache or ache all over your body. Is the stomach flu worse in some people? In general, most people recover quickly from the stomach flu. Symptoms can be worse in babies, young children, older adults or anyone of any age that is immune-compromised.
